Pinnacle Announces Preliminary May Sales Figures for All Pro Companies

    CLEARWATER, Fla. & PITTSBURGH--June 26, 2001-- Pinnacle Business Management (Pink Sheets: PCBM) has announced the preliminary and un-audited May financials for its McMurray, Pennsylvania-based, All Pro division.
    During the month of May 2001, the All Pro division saw total combined sales in excess of $600,000, resulting in pre-tax profits of approximately $64,000.
    It is All Pro's fifth consecutive profitable month since it became part of PCBM. All Pro Daewoo, the All Pro Auto Mall and All Pro Communications (both wireless and wired systems units) all contributed to these figures.
    All Pro has introduced two new complete lines of products and services on its communications side -- the Cricket Communications brand of "Comfortable Wireless" service from San Diego-based Leap Wireless, and a line of products and services from a major national wireless carrier.
    All Pro Communications is making sales and activations for both wireless providers. In addition, All Pro has been successfully funded on its initial group of automobile sales contracts by Universal Underwriters Acceptance Corp., a member of the Zurich Financial Services Group.
    "We are aggressively bringing on new personnel for growth as we begin to fully implement all aspects of these agreements. We now anticipate the ability to achieve greater market penetration -- both vertically and horizontally -- in ways we have never had before, in both the automobile and communications businesses," said Vince Lo Castro, president of the All Pro group of companies and COO of PCBM.
